Research the Company

Before your interview, take some time to learn about the company’s operations, values, and recent projects. Understanding their role as a systems integrator and their client base will help you tailor your responses and show genuine interest.

Highlight Relevant Experience

Be prepared to discuss your previous experience in maintenance engineering. Focus on specific projects or challenges you've faced, particularly those that relate to systems integration or working with tier one clients.

Demonstrate Problem-Solving Skills

Maintenance Engineers often face unexpected issues. Prepare examples of how you've successfully resolved problems in the past, showcasing your analytical skills and ability to think on your feet.

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, ask questions that demonstrate your interest in the role and the company. Inquire about their future projects, team dynamics, or how they measure success in the maintenance department.
